Integral coaching
What you do at work affects how you sleep. How you sleep affects how you talk to the person you love. And that conversation comes back to you at work the next morning. Integral coaching takes this seriously: we work with four areas at once, because in practice they're already woven together.
Values, direction, what exceeds you and what carries you. The question you haven't yet answered for yourself — or have, but the answer no longer holds.
Thoughts, beliefs, stories you tell yourself about yourself. The ones that confine you — and the ones that could carry you further, if only you noticed them.
Breath, movement, sensory intelligence. What you knew before you knew words. Presence that begins beneath the skin.
Partnership, family, work, the world. How you treat others — and how you treat yourself. One mirrors the other.

How we work
Sessions take place on-line, without third-party messaging apps or software that listens in. Usually 60 or 90 minutes, one or two meetings a month, over three to six months.
Free, thirty minutes. You tell me what you come with. Together we check whether what I do fits what you're looking for. No obligation.
The pace is yours. We work with what actually is, not with what "should" be.
Every session ends with something concrete — something you take into the week, the month, the rest of your life.
About
Integral coach. I work with people in a period of transition who want a conversation with someone who isn't in a hurry to give them an answer.
All sessions on-line.
Integra started in 2003.
It started in the 1990s, with Tai Chi and my first attempts at meditation. I've meditated regularly since 1999.
In 2000, my stepson came into my life — born 1994, an adult now. He has Asperger's syndrome; our life together is a separate, ongoing lesson (I hope a mutual one). My daughter was born in 2001.
Between 2004 and 2010 I trained in Process-Oriented Psychology with Polish teachers in the Mindell tradition, and later in Solution-Focused Brief Therapy. One school taught me to observe carefully what emerges on its own; the other, to work with what is already functioning in a client. I use both.
Aikido since 2015, first dan.
I also run a software company, founded in 2008.
